服务器集群部署怎么做

服务器集群部署通常涉及以下步骤:1. 规划硬件和网络;2. 安装操作系统和必要的软件;3. 配置负载均衡器;4. 设置节点间通信;5. 同步数据和状态;6. 测试集群性能和冗余。

服务器集群部署是提高服务可用性、伸缩性和负载均衡能力的重要手段,它通常涉及多个服务器节点,这些节点共同工作,以提供一致的服务,以下是进行服务器集群部署的详细步骤和技术介绍:

准备工作

服务器集群部署怎么做

在开始部署之前,需要准备硬件资源、操作系统和网络环境,确保所有服务器节点的硬件配置相似,以便于后续的管理和维护,选择合适的操作系统,如Linux或Windows Server,并确保网络环境稳定,有足够的带宽来支持集群间的通信。

选择集群类型

根据需求选择集群类型,常见的集群类型包括:

1、高可用性集群(HA Cluster):用于提供无停机时间的服务,当一个节点失败时,另一个节点可以立即接管服务。

2、负载均衡集群(Load Balancing Cluster):用于分散到多个节点的请求,提高系统的处理能力和资源利用率。

3、高性能计算集群(HPC Cluster):用于并行处理大量计算密集型任务。

安装和配置基础软件

安装必要的集群管理软件,如Red Hat Cluster Suite、VMware vSphere HA或Windows Server Failover Clustering,按照软件的指导进行安装,并根据实际情况进行配置。

网络配置

为集群内的节点配置静态IP地址,并确保它们在同一子网内,设置适当的网关和DNS,确保节点之间以及与外界的通信畅通无阻。

服务器集群部署怎么做

存储配置

根据集群类型和需求配置存储,对于高可用性集群,通常需要共享存储,如SAN或NAS,以便在节点间共享数据,对于负载均衡集群,可以采用本地存储或分布式文件系统。

集群资源管理

定义集群资源,这可能包括物理资源(如磁盘、网络接口)和虚拟资源(如服务、应用程序),资源管理是确保集群能够正确响应故障和负载变化的关键。

测试集群功能

在部署前进行全面测试,包括故障转移测试、性能测试和恢复测试,确保所有节点都能按预期工作,并且在出现问题时能够自动或手动切换。

监控和维护

部署完成后,持续监控集群的状态和性能,定期检查日志文件,更新系统和应用程序,以及执行必要的维护任务,如备份和灾难恢复演练。

相关问题与解答

Q1: 如何选择服务器集群管理软件?

服务器集群部署怎么做

A1: 选择服务器集群管理软件时,应考虑软件的兼容性、支持的集群类型、易用性、成本和社区支持等因素,还应参考其他用户的评价和案例研究。

Q2: 集群中的节点是否需要相同的硬件配置?

A2: 虽然不是必须的,但使用相同或相似的硬件配置可以简化管理和维护工作,不同配置可能导致性能不一致和兼容性问题。

Q3: 如果没有共享存储,是否可以建立高可用性集群?

A3: 理论上是可以的,但共享存储可以简化数据的同步和故障转移过程,如果没有共享存储,需要通过其他机制如分布式文件系统来同步数据。

Q4: 如何确保集群的高可用性?

A4: 确保高可用性需要从多个方面入手,包括设计冗余的硬件架构、使用可靠的集群管理软件、定期进行故障转移测试和监控集群的健康状况。

通过上述步骤和技术介绍,您可以建立一个稳定、高效的服务器集群环境,以满足不同的业务需求和技术挑战。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/467949.html

(0)
K-seoK-seoSEO优化员
上一篇 2024年5月7日 11:17
下一篇 2024年5月7日 11:19

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入